Question
The plant body in higher plants is well differentiated and well developed. Roots are the organs used for the purpose of absorption. What is the equivalent of roots in the less developed lower plants?
Solution
In lower plants like algae, holdfast is present and in bryophytes, rhizoids are present instead of roots.
